In many devices selecting one of the VOICE CALL audio sources (e.g. VOICE_CALL, VOICE_UPLINK, VOICE_DOWNLINK) will fail because it is not properly enabled / implemented by the manufacturer. You should choose (if applicable) DEFAULT (not MIC) audio source.
You can try Jit Call Recorder. if it does not work and you have root we can send you a configuration file to help you make it work.
